Playboy Argentina Uses 'Strip Karaoke' to Market Issue

BUENOS AIRES, Argentina — An interactive marketing campaign that blends karaoke with nudity was launched by Argentina’s Playboy magazine.

The issue that featured media babe and rock groupie Mariana Diarco (who’s often compared to Carmen Electra) has an online component where users sing karaoke and Diarco strips.

Curious readers have to connect a microphone to their computers to start the action on the site where "You could actually feel you were a rock star and Mariana was a groupie."

Created by Playboy and Grey Buenos Aires advertising, the stunt was said to be a YouTube viral hit despite the clip itself claiming just 1900 visits in its first three weeks.

Adweek reported that the promotion follows an audio print ad wrapped around the spine of the Brazil edition of Playboy for the Skol Sensation music festival that had a mini-chip inserted in the ad, allowing users to listen to an audio message whispered by a sultry young woman.
